Dr. Joe Garcia to continue heading CSU-Pueblo

Dr. Joe Garcia will continue in his duties as president of Colorado State University-Pueblo, while running for lieutenant governor of Colorado on the democratic ticket.

The CSU Board of Governors voted Wednesday morning in Pueblo to allow Dr. Garcia to continue in his post, using vacation time and other accrued time-off to campaign as needed. CSU Fort Collins President Anthony Frank will run the Pueblo campus when necessary.

If he's triumphant in November, Dr. Garcia will resign immediately after the election. If the democratic ticket, headed by Denver Mayor John Hickenlooper, loses--Garcia will continue on as president of the university.
